Two pendulums \( X \) and \( Y \) of time periods \( 4 \mathrm{~s} \) and \( 4.2 \mathrm{~s} \) are made to vibrate simultaneously. They are initially in same phase. After how many vibrations of \( X \), they will be in the same phase again?
(a) 30
(b) 25
(c) 21
(d) 26
